2012-02-14 34 views

Trả lời

5

imageoptim chỉ dành cho Mac OS X. Trên trang web đó, họ giới thiệu trimage cho người dùng không sử dụng máy Mac.

Để gọi các chương trình bên ngoài từ php, bạn sử dụng lệnh exec được ghi lại here.

Lưu ý rằng vì lý do bảo mật, điều quan trọng là phải thoát khỏi các đối số được chuyển đến exec bằng một lệnh khác như escapeshellcmd hoặc escapeshellarg vì lý do bảo mật.

Giả định của bạn trong nhận xét về các tùy chọn dòng lệnh là chính xác, bạn chỉ cần chuyển chúng cùng với tên chương trình làm đối số chuỗi để thực thi với thoát đúng cách.

+0

cảm ơn nhận xét của bạn, tôi cho rằng tôi chỉ có thể chạy các tùy chọn dòng lệnh trimage thông qua exec, điều này hoàn hảo cho trường hợp sử dụng của tôi. – iwek

5

ImageOptim không còn là OS X nữa. Bây giờ bạn có thể sử dụng ImageOptim Web API trên bất kỳ nền tảng nào.

+0

điều này có vẻ tốt hơn so với 'trimage' và được phát triển tích cực – WonderLand

Các vấn đề liên quan